Common HVAC Emergencies That Require Immediate Attention

Several HVAC problems require emergency service. Recognizing these problems can help you understand when to call for professional assistance:

  • Complete System Failure
    When your heating or cooling system quits working entirely, especially during severe weather, it's more than simply an trouble-- it can be hazardous. Our emergency HVAC specialists can diagnose and repair the issue immediately, restoring your home's comfort and security.
  • Uncommon Noises or Smells
    Weird sounds like banging, grinding, or screeching from your HVAC system typically signify a severe mechanical issue that could result in larger issues if not resolved rapidly. Similarly, uncommon smells may indicate electrical problems and even gas leakages. Our expert HVAC professionals can identify these issues and make necessary repairs before they end up being harmful.
  • Water Leaks
    Water dripping from your HVAC system can harm your home and lead to mold development. Our specialists find the source of leaks and fix them correctly to prevent water damage.
  • Refrigerant Leaks
    Refrigerant leakages reduce your air conditioner's cooling capability and can damage the environment. They need expert attention as refrigerant managing require specialized training and devices.
  • Electrical Issues
    Problems with electrical elements in your HVAC system present fire threats and need to be dealt with instantly by qualified experts. Our HVAC specialists have the training to securely repair electrical issues.

Typical HVAC Problems Homeowners Face

  • Poor Airflow
    Limited airflow makes your system work harder and decreases comfort. Our HVAC professionals identify air flow issues, whether brought on by duct concerns, filthy filters, or fan problems.
  • Unequal Heating or Cooling
    If some rooms are too hot while others are too cold, you may have duct issues, insulation concerns, or an poorly sized system. Our expert HVAC professionals can diagnose these problems and suggest solutions.
  • Short Cycling
    When your system switches on and off often, it loses energy and wears parts faster. Our HVAC specialists can figure out whether the issue stems from a clogged up filter, incorrect thermostat settings, or something more major.
  • High Energy Bills
    Unexpected boosts in energy bills frequently indicate HVAC inadequacy. Our specialists perform energy efficiency evaluations to recognize the cause and suggest improvements.
  • Humidity Problems
    Modern HVAC systems ought to help control indoor humidity. If your home feels too humid in summer season or too dry in winter season, our HVAC professionals can suggest solutions to improve convenience and air quality.
  • Thermostat Problems
    Sometimes what appears like a system failure is really a thermostat problem. Our HVAC professionals can repair or replace thermostats and help you update to programmable or smart designs for better comfort control and energy savings.

Getting Ready For HVAC Emergencies

  • Keep Contact Information Handy
    Store our emergency number 888-409-7841 in your phone so you can reach us quickly when required.
  • Know Your System Basics
    Familiarize yourself with the place of your HVAC devices and how to shut it off in case of emergency.
  • Perform Regular Maintenance
    Routine expert upkeep lowers the probability of emergency situations. Our HVAC specialists can establish a upkeep schedule for your system.
  • Install Carbon Monoxide Detectors
    If you have combustion heating equipment, carbon monoxide detectors provide an early warning of dangerous leakages.
